During the Russian Federation’s attack on Ukraine on December 20, a warehouse of the Silpo supermarket chain was destroyed. No people were injured, but as a result of the Russian strike and the subsequent fire, frozen products worth a total of over UAH 400 million were destroyed.
“On the night of December 20, as a result of a UAV attack, the Russians destroyed one of the Silpo chain warehouses, where frozen products were stored. Most importantly, no people were injured. However, the fire destroyed goods worth over UAH 400 million,” Fozzy Group, which manages the aforementioned retail chain, noted.
It is specified that this is a warehouse in the Boryspil district of the Kyiv region. Due to the consequences of the Russian strike, the company will have to adjust the logistics of delivering products to supermarkets.
On December 20, at 00:50, a warehouse with an area of 15,000 sq m caught fire due to a drone attack in the Boryspil district. m. The fire was only localized in the morning at 04:05.
